So you bought the iPod touch and found out that it didn’t come with a Google Maps application? Not to worry since there is now this nice app called Google Maps for iPod Touch.
The coolest thing is that you can drag the map around by using two fingers. You can also check traffic, get driving directions, and search for local businesses. The app also helpfully remembers the addresses you’ve used in the past so you don’t have to re-enter common addresses each time. Try with TestiPhone
